Brick Hardscaping in Boston, MA
Brick hardscaping services encompass a range of projects focused on enhancing outdoor spaces with durable brick features. These projects often include installing or repairing brick patios, walkways, garden borders, retaining walls, and outdoor steps. Homeowners typically seek these services to improve curb appeal, create functional outdoor living areas, or add structural elements that withstand the test of time and weather conditions common in Boston and surrounding areas. Before requesting brick hardscaping work, property owners should consider the scope of the project, the types of bricks or pavers desired, and any specific design preferences to ensure the finished result aligns with their landscape vision.
Understanding the importance of proper foundation preparation, drainage considerations, and the overall aesthetic can help homeowners make informed decisions about their brick hardscaping projects. It’s also useful to clarify the intended use of the space, whether for foot traffic, seating, or decorative purposes, as this influences the choice of materials and construction techniques. Property owners are encouraged to discuss their ideas and expectations in detail to achieve a durable, visually appealing outdoor feature that complements the existing landscape.

Brick Hardscaping Questions
What types of projects are suitable for brick hardscaping? Brick hardscaping works well for walkways, patios, retaining walls, and garden borders to enhance outdoor spaces.
How durable is brick for outdoor hardscaping? Brick is a durable material that withstands weather conditions and regular use when properly installed.
Are brick hardscaping surfaces slip-resistant? When installed with proper techniques, brick surfaces can provide good traction and slip resistance.
What maintenance is needed for brick hardscaping? Brick surfaces typically require regular cleaning and occasional re-sanding to maintain appearance and stability.
